Why it’s in the log

Restaurant Mañío serves the food Chiloé is actually known for — curanto, the archipelago's traditional mix of shellfish, meat and potato slow-cooked in a pit or a pot, plus fresh-caught seafood and native potatoes — well outside the tour-bus stops in Castro or Ancud. It's a small, family-run operation rather than a production built for groups.

At 4.6 stars over 212 reviews it's well liked locally, though as a small operation on a remote stretch of the island it can keep irregular hours or close for stretches depending on the season and the day's catch — worth calling ahead rather than just showing up.
